详细Ovf20故障代码探寻设备稳定与维护之路
0 2025-02-21
虚拟化技术已成为现代IT架构的核心。其中,DNF(Distributed Network Function)虚拟机作为一种新兴的虚拟化技术,备受业界关注。本文将深入剖析DNF虚拟机的工作原理、技术优势以及应用场景,旨在为广大读者揭示虚拟化技术背后的奥秘。
一、DNF虚拟机概述
1. 定义
DNF虚拟机,即分布式网络功能虚拟机,是一种基于虚拟化技术,将网络功能模块化、可编程、可扩展的虚拟化产品。它通过将网络功能与硬件解耦,实现了网络资源的灵活配置和高效利用。
2. 特点
(1)模块化:DNF虚拟机将网络功能划分为多个模块,便于用户按需组合和扩展。
(2)可编程:DNF虚拟机支持编程接口,用户可自定义网络功能,实现个性化需求。
(3)可扩展:DNF虚拟机支持动态扩展,满足不断增长的网络需求。
(4)高效:DNF虚拟机采用高效的数据处理技术,确保网络性能。
二、DNF虚拟机工作原理
1. 虚拟化技术
DNF虚拟机基于虚拟化技术,将物理硬件资源抽象为虚拟资源,实现多用户、多操作系统、多应用程序的并行运行。虚拟化技术主要包括以下三个方面:
(1)硬件虚拟化:通过虚拟化硬件资源,如CPU、内存、存储等,实现多个虚拟机共享物理资源。
(2)操作系统虚拟化:通过虚拟化操作系统,实现多个操作系统并行运行。
(3)应用程序虚拟化:通过虚拟化应用程序,实现多个应用程序并行运行。
2. DNF虚拟机工作流程
(1)用户提交网络功能需求:用户根据实际需求,将网络功能划分为多个模块,并提交至DNF虚拟机。
(2)模块化处理:DNF虚拟机将用户提交的网络功能模块化,便于后续处理。
(3)编程实现:根据用户需求,DNF虚拟机通过编程接口实现网络功能。
(4)动态扩展:根据网络需求变化,DNF虚拟机动态调整资源分配,确保网络性能。
三、DNF虚拟机技术优势
1. 提高资源利用率
DNF虚拟机通过虚拟化技术,将物理资源抽象为虚拟资源,实现多用户、多操作系统、多应用程序的并行运行,从而提高资源利用率。
2. 降低运维成本
DNF虚拟机支持模块化、可编程、可扩展等功能,降低运维成本,提高运维效率。
3. 提高网络性能
DNF虚拟机采用高效的数据处理技术,确保网络性能,满足用户需求。
4. 保障网络安全
DNF虚拟机通过隔离虚拟机,保障网络安全,防止恶意攻击。
四、DNF虚拟机应用场景
1. 云计算
DNF虚拟机在云计算领域具有广泛的应用前景,可实现弹性伸缩、资源优化配置等功能。
2. 物联网
DNF虚拟机在物联网领域可应用于智能家居、智能交通、智能医疗等领域,实现网络功能的灵活配置。
3. 5G网络
DNF虚拟机在5G网络领域可应用于网络切片、网络功能虚拟化等功能,提高网络性能。
DNF虚拟机作为一种新兴的虚拟化技术,具有模块化、可编程、可扩展等优势,广泛应用于云计算、物联网、5G网络等领域。随着虚拟化技术的不断发展,DNF虚拟机有望在未来发挥更大的作用,推动我国信息技术产业的快速发展。
参考文献:
[1] 张三,李四. 虚拟化技术及其应用[J]. 计算机科学与应用,2018,8(2):123-128.
[2] 王五,赵六. DNF虚拟机在云计算中的应用研究[J]. 计算机技术与发展,2019,29(1):45-49.
[3] 陈七,刘八. 虚拟化技术在物联网中的应用研究[J]. 物联网技术与应用,2017,7(2):58-62.